Green Party leader John Gormley has mounted a strong defence of the Minister for Finance today amid intense criticism of his handling of the Anglo Irish Bank nationalisation.
Meanwhile, asked about the matter in Dublin this morning, Mr Gormley described calls for the resignation of his cabinet colleague as "absolute nonsense".
He said Mr Lenihan was doing "a very good job under exceptionally difficult circumstances".
